      Since I apparently wasn't clear in my previous post, not only am I not still having trouble, but the engine/transmission assembly is out. It was actually quite easy once I dropped the subframe.

      If I had to do it over again on an iX, I'm not sure which way I would do it: pull the transmission first, or drop the subframe. It seems either will work, but I think I'd lean towards four easy bolts (the subframe) over about 10 hard ones (the transmission). This much is certain: once I got to where I was, with the engine/transmission combo part-way out and stuck, the top transmission bolts become inaccessible, so the only way forward at that point is the subframe route.
